Osteoporosis is a medical condition characterized by the weakening of bones, making them fragile and more susceptible to fractures. It predominantly affects older adults, especially postmenopausal women, and is often termed a "silent disease" because it can progress without symptoms until a fracture occurs. The primary goal of osteoporosis treatment is to prevent fractures by increasing bone density and strengthening bone tissue. Various classes of medications are available for the management of osteoporosis, including bisphosphonates, hormone replacement therapy, selective estrogen receptor modulators (SERMs), and monoclonal antibodies. Bisphosphonates, such as alendronate, risedronate, and zoledronic acid, are among the most commonly prescribed drugs. They work by inhibiting the activity of osteoclasts, the cells responsible for bone resorption, thereby slowing down bone loss and contributing to increased bone mass over time. Hormone replacement therapy (HRT) utilizes estrogen and progestin to mitigate bone density loss, particularly in postmenopausal women. While effective, HRT carries risks and side effects, leading many to seek alternative treatments. SERMs, like raloxifene, offer a selective approach by mimicking estrogen's beneficial effects on bone density without some of the associated risks of hormone therapy. Another innovative treatment, denosumab, is a monoclonal antibody that inhibits RANKL, a protein essential for osteoclast formation and function, effectively reducing bone resorption and increasing bone mass. In addition to these pharmacological treatments, vitamin D and calcium supplements are often recommended to support bone health and enhance the efficacy of osteoporosis medications. Lifestyle modifications also play a crucial role in the management of osteoporosis. Weight-bearing exercises, adequate sunlight exposure for vitamin D synthesis, and a diet rich in calcium are fundamental components of prevention and treatment strategies. Though medications can significantly reduce fracture risk, adherence to prescribed treatments is essential for achieving the best outcomes. It's important for patients to have regular follow-ups with their healthcare providers to monitor bone density, assess the effectiveness of the treatment regimen, and make necessary adjustments. Furthermore, the choice of osteoporosis medication should be individualized based on patient-specific factors, including age, sex, medical history, and the severity of bone loss. Understanding the potential benefits and risks associated with each treatment option allows for a more informed decision-making process between patients and their healthcare teams. As research continues to evolve, new therapies and combinations of existing medications are being explored, offering hope for improved outcomes in the management of osteoporosis. Ultimately, raising public awareness about osteoporosis prevention, early detection, and effective treatment options is vital in reducing the burden of this debilitating condition and enhancing the quality of life for those affected. Through appropriate medical care, lifestyle changes, and patient education, it is possible to combat the challenges posed by osteoporosis and maintain strong, healthy bones throughout life.
